游戏加密教程App软件数据安全防护实践指南 文件加密 > 加密知识
新闻来源:广东加密软件   发布时间:2026年6月30日   此新闻已被浏览 2132

在当今数字娱乐产业蓬勃发展的时代,游戏加密教程类App软件作为连接游戏开发者、安全研究者与普通玩家的桥梁,其市场需求日益增长。这类软件通常集成了游戏资源解包、代码分析、通信协议调试及加密算法教学等功能,为用户提供深入理解游戏内部机制的技术工具。然而,这类工具在赋予用户强大能力的同时,也因其触及游戏核心数据与逻辑,成为了数据安全风险的高发地带。一旦发生数据泄漏,不仅可能导致用户隐私泄露、软件破解泛滥,更可能引发知识产权侵权、游戏经济系统失衡乃至企业重大经济损失。因此,构建一套从开发到运营全生命周期的严密数据安全防护体系,对于游戏加密教程App软件而言,已从“加分项”转变为“生存线”。

一、 核心数据资产识别与风险全景图

制定有效防护策略的第一步,是精准识别需要保护的核心数据资产。对于一款游戏加密教程App而言,其数据资产主要分布于三个层面:

1. 用户层数据:这是最基础的保护对象。包括用户的注册身份信息(如邮箱、手机号)、设备唯一标识符(如IMEI、设备ID)、使用行为日志、本地存储的工程文件或分析记录。这些数据的泄露可能直接侵犯用户隐私,违反如GDPR、个人信息保护法等法规。

2. 应用层数据:这是App自身的“生命线”。主要包括:

*核心算法与逻辑:软件实现游戏资源解密、协议分析、内存修改等功能的关键代码与算法。这部分一旦被逆向工程破解,可能导致软件核心功能被复制,丧失市场竞争力。

*通信密钥与凭证:用于与服务器验证、获取更新或调用云端分析服务的API密钥、令牌等。泄露后将可能导致未授权访问、服务器被攻击或资源盗用。

*配置与资源文件:包含软件设置、界面资源、内置教程模板等。虽非最核心,但被篡改可能影响软件正常功能或用于传播恶意代码。

3. 关联层数据(间接风险):这是最容易被忽视但风险极高的领域。App在分析目标游戏时,可能临时处理、缓存或展示来自该游戏的受版权保护的资源(如图像、音频、文本)、未公开的游戏逻辑数据、甚至是通过调试接口获取的游戏运行时内存数据。不当处理或存储这些数据,极有可能构成对游戏开发商知识产权的侵害,引发法律纠纷。

基于以上资产识别,可以绘制出风险全景图:外部威胁包括恶意软件逆向、网络嗅探、服务器攻击、内部人员泄密;内部脆弱点包括代码混淆不足、传输未加密、存储明文、权限过宽、日志记录敏感信息等。

二、 纵深防御体系构建:从开发到落地的实践

安全防护不能依赖单点技术,必须构建覆盖前端(客户端)、通信、后端及管理的纵深防御体系。

1. 客户端加固:筑牢第一道防线

*代码混淆与加密:使用先进的代码混淆工具(如针对Native层的OLLVM、针对Java/Kotlin的ProGuard/DexGuard),对核心算法逻辑进行控制流扁平化、指令替换、字符串加密等处理,大幅增加静态分析和动态调试的难度。对于特别关键的算法模块,可考虑采用白盒加密技术或将其移至安全芯片(如TEE)环境执行。

*完整性保护:实现App自校验机制,在启动和关键功能执行时,检查自身签名和关键文件哈希值,防止被篡改或注入恶意代码。可集成运行时应用自保护技术,检测调试器附着、Root/Jailbreak环境,并采取相应限制措施。

*安全存储:绝对避免在本地明文存储敏感信息。对于需要持久化的用户令牌、临时解密密钥等,应使用由系统密钥链或Keystore管理的加密存储。对于App自身的配置文件,也应进行加密或完整性校验。

*最小权限原则:严格审核App申请的权限,仅请求完成功能所必需的最小权限,并在用户指南中清晰说明每一项权限的用途,例如“访问外部存储”仅用于用户导入/导出分析项目文件。

2. 安全通信:保障数据流动安全

*强制HTTPS/TLS:所有客户端与服务器之间的通信,必须使用强化的TLS协议(如TLS 1.2以上),并正确实施证书锁定,防止中间人攻击。

*动态通信加密:在TLS基础上,对关键业务数据(如用户登录凭证、许可证验证信息、分析请求与结果)进行额外的应用层加密。可采用每次会话协商的动态密钥,避免单一固定密钥带来的风险。

*请求签名与防重放:对重要API请求进行签名,并加入时间戳或随机数,确保请求的完整性与新鲜性,有效抵御重放攻击。

3. 服务器端防护:守护数据中枢

*严格的访问控制与审计:实施基于角色的访问控制,确保只有授权人员才能访问管理后台和用户数据。所有关键操作(如数据导出、配置修改)必须记录详尽的审计日志。

*数据加密与脱敏:在数据库中对用户密码等敏感信息进行强哈希加盐存储;对于可能包含游戏版权内容的分析日志或缓存数据,考虑进行加密存储或在展示时脱敏处理。

*安全开发与运维:遵循安全编码规范,定期进行代码安全审计与渗透测试。保持服务器系统、中间件及依赖库的及时更新,修补已知漏洞。

三、 合规运营与风险管理

技术防御之外,合规合法的运营理念是规避法律风险的基石。

1. 明确的用户协议与免责声明:在用户协议中清晰界定软件用途——仅限于教育学习、安全研究及合法授权的游戏修改。必须强烈警示用户不得将软件用于破解商业游戏、制作外挂、侵犯知识产权等非法活动。声明开发者对用户滥用软件导致的任何后果不承担责任,并保留对违规用户终止服务的权利。

2. 建立内容审核与举报机制:如果App包含社区或教程分享功能,必须建立人工与自动结合的内容审核机制,及时下架涉及具体游戏破解步骤、盗版资源分发等侵权违规内容。提供便捷的举报渠道,响应权利人的合法投诉。

3. 应急预案与数据泄露响应:制定详细的数据安全事件应急预案。一旦发生疑似数据泄露,应立即启动调查,评估影响范围,依法依规向监管部门和受影响用户报告,并采取补救措施。

四、 面向未来的安全思考

随着技术发展,安全挑战也在不断演变。未来,游戏加密教程App软件可能需要关注:

*AI赋能的安全对抗:利用机器学习检测异常用户行为模式,提前预警潜在的攻击或滥用。

*区块链技术的应用探索:研究利用区块链的不可篡改特性,对软件许可证、关键操作日志进行存证,增强审计追溯能力。

*隐私计算技术:在提供云端分析服务时,探索采用联邦学习、安全多方计算等技术,实现在不暴露原始游戏数据的前提下完成分析,从根本上降低数据泄露风险。

结语

对于游戏加密教程App软件而言,数据安全绝非简单的技术附加项,而是其能否健康、持久发展的核心支柱。通过系统性地识别数据资产、构建覆盖客户端、通信、服务器的纵深防御技术体系,并辅以清晰的合规运营策略,开发者不仅能有效保护自身核心竞争力和用户信任,更能引导整个技术社区向着合法、健康、有利于游戏产业生态的方向发展。安全之路,道阻且长,行则将至;唯有将安全思维深度融入产品的每一行代码与每一次迭代,方能在数字浪潮中行稳致远。


  • 相关主题:
·上一条:清空加密狗软件:构筑企业数据安全防线的核心策略与实践指南 | ·下一条:游戏数据安全防护指南:从加密软件到防泄漏体系